Negatives - Coudibaly, Okoli and BDCR all shocking and shouldn't be anywhere near the side. Faes was tidy but we all know when he presses the button he will be toxic.

 

Positives - Young lads looked really good on the whole, Will Alves outstanding cameo, Braybrooke really steady, I think Evans was maybe trying a little too much to impress. 

 

Overall - Some really good neat passages of play, first half in particular we were very good. If they carry on and develop in this mindset with this sharp energy we will do well this season. Hopeful we can drain the swamp a little more and make a couple of hunry additions, players with points to prove, like old times. If McCarron has been given the reigns hopefully recruitment will improve.

Page played deeper as an 8 and was really effective at moving the ball quickly up the pitch albeit he did lose the ball in dangerous areas a couple of times.

 

Always worked hard to make up for it when he did lose it though.

 

Personally I would be happy to see Page and Braybrooke as the 2 midfielders. Better than Skipp being in there as he slows it down too much. Choudhury was good as well to his credit.
